Exercício de arquitetura de computadores I
3 pág.

Exercício de arquitetura de computadores I


DisciplinaArquitetura8.853 materiais63.439 seguidores
Pré-visualização1 página
Lista 1 
 
1° Qual a diferença entre arquitetura de computadores e organização de 
computadores? 
 
R: Arquitetura de um computador se refere aos atributos que têm impacto direto sobre a 
execução lógica de um programa. Organização de um computador se refere às unidades 
operacionais e suas interconexões que implementam as especificações da sua arquitetura. 
 
2° Quais as quatros funções básicas que todos os computadores executam? Dê um 
exemplo de operação de cada uma delas. 
 
R: Armazenamento de dados, salvar no HD\u37e Transferência de dados: copiar o dado do HD 
para o pen­drive\u37e Controle: endereçar as requisições na memória. 
 
3°Quais os elementos básicos de um computador e quais as funcionalidades de cada 
um deles? 
 
R: Unidade central de processamento (CPU): Controla a operação do computador e 
desempenha funções de processamento de dados\u37e Memória principal: armazena dados\u37e 
E/S: transfere dados entre o computador e o ambiente externo\u37e Entrada/saída: transfere 
dado entre o computador e o ambiente externo\u37e Sistema de interconexão: sistema que 
estabelece a comunicação entre CPU, memória principal e os dispositivos E/S. 
 
4° Quais os elementos básicos de uma CPU e quais as funcionalidades de cada um 
deles? 
 
R: Unidade de controle que controla a operação da CPU\u37e Unidade lógica e aritmética que 
desempenha as funções de processamento de dados do computador. Registradores que 
fornecem o armazenamento interno de dados para a CPU\u37e Interconexão da CPU que é 
mecanismo que possibilita a comunicação entre a unidade de controle, a ULA e os 
registradores. 
 
5° Qual a função dos barramentos? Por que eles influenciam no desempenho do 
computador? 
 
R: São as ligações entre os componentes do sistema, e um barramento não tem uma 
\u201cvelocidade de conexão\u201d proporcional a do componente ele acaba por deixar a comunicação 
mais lenta, prejudicando o desempenho do sistema. 
6° Quantos números binários podem ser formados com: 
 
a. 5 bits  => 2^5 = 32  
b. 12 bits => 2^12 = 4096  
c. 32 bits => 2^32 = 4294967296 
d. 48 bits => 2^48 = 281475e14 
 
7° O que é Hertz e como ele é usado para determinar o desempenho do computador? 
 
R:  É uma unidade de frequência, o Hertz representa um ciclo por segundo. No computador, 
o Hertz é usado para reger o tempo de operação dado para cada função no computador. 
 
8° Quais as diferenças entre um sinal analógico e um digital? Apresente os pontos 
fortes e fracos de cada um deles. Na sua opinião, qual dos dois sinais apresentam 
maior qualidade? 
 
R: O sinal analógico é o sinal que está em seu \u201cestado bruto\u201d, já o digital é a representação 
digital do sinal, a voz, uma gravação numa fita K7 ou VHS ou em disco de vinil são 
parentesco analógico, já uma fotografia digital, um som gravado no celular, são sinais 
digitais, o sinal com melhor qualidade ainda é o analógico, mas com avançar o sinal digital 
está muito próximo da realidade. 
 
10° Caracterize o que é uma máquina de Von Neumann. 
 
R: A máquina de Von Neumann foi modelada para se tornar mais simples que o ENIAC, 
também chamado de IAS, foi o protótipo de todo o computador de modo geral consequente. 
 
11° \u200bO que são transistores? Quais as vantagens na concepção de computadores com 
o surgimento de transistores? 
 
R: O transistor é um dispositivo de estado sólido no qual se dissipa menos calor, é menor e 
mais barato. Com isso a manufatura de computador de torna mais fácil, o que ocasionou o 
aparecimento de computadores pessoais. 
 
12° Por que quanto menores os transistores, mais velozes os computadores? Há 
desvantagens nessa miniaturização das máquinas? Quais? 
 
R: Devido ao menor espaço entre os transistores a informação percorre o caminho de 
maneira muito mais rápida. 
 
13° O que diz a Lei de Moore? Em sua opinião, há um limite para esse 
crescimento?Onde vamos chegar? 
 
R: A lei diz que a cada ano o número de transistores vai dobrar, não há limite, apesar de 
que os processadores já estão chegando ao limite físico, podendo chegar a processadores 
maiores com o mesma densidade de transistores. 
 
14° Que outras técnicas podem ser utilizadas para aumento do desempenho dos 
processadores que não pela redução do tamanho dos transistores? Explique cada 
uma delas. 
 
R: Balanceamento, aumentando a taxa do clock, reduzindo o tempo de propagação dos 
sinais, aumento na velocidade da execução,paralelismo. 
Balanceando as operações entre o núcleo do processador\u37e Aumetando o clock (Aquecendo 
o processador)\u37e Reduzindo o tempo: menor distância entre as partes\u37e Dedicando chip para 
que o acesso e cache seja mais rápido. 
 
15° Como fazer para compensar as diferenças entre as velocidades das memórias e 
as velocidades dos processadores? Explique. 
 
R: Aumentando a memória cache, pesquisar para melhorar as memórias. 
 
16° Expliquem como processadores modernos fazem para lhe dar com diversos 
dispositivos de Entrada e Saída (também muito velozes) sem perder muito seus 
desempenhos. 
 
R: Armazenando último dado acessado, enfileirando o dado a serem enviado e recebidos, 
utilizando mútilplo processadores.
Ana Carolina
Ana Carolina fez um comentário
gostei
1 aprovações
Carregar mais